Abstract

A method and a system for supporting dual frequency bands and multi-carrier capability by a transmission terminal are disclosed. The method comprises: when a user end supports the dual frequency bands and multi-carrier, the user end sends the interactive information which carries the supported frequency bands combination information and the capability for each frequency band in the supported frequency bands combination information to support the configuration of the number of the downlink carriers to a radio network controller. After the radio network controller analyzes the interactive information from the user end, the radio network controller can obtain the frequency bands combination information supported by the user end and the number of the downlink carriers supported respectively by the two frequency bands in the supported frequency bands combination information, so as to provide the reference during the resource allocation. Thus, the solution is beneficial to allocating the resources reasonably, and improves the utilization of the network resource.

在 R8阶段, 引入了双载波( DC ), 终端 ( UE ) 不同时支持 MIMO和 DC双载波, 且下行的两个 HS载波必须处于同一频段; 在 R9阶段, UE可 以支持双载波的下行两个载波分开配置在两个不同频段 ( DB-DC-HSDPA ); 现在又引入了下行四载波, 虽然这样可以极大的提高下行传输速率, 但是, 目前对于支持在两个频段配置下行多载波的 UE, 网络侧无法准确知道 UE 在支持的两个频段上各自支持配置下行载波的个数, 从而无法准确、 合理 的根据 UE能力来利用网络资源。  In the R8 phase, a dual carrier (DC) is introduced. The terminal (UE) does not support MIMO and DC dual carriers at the same time, and the two downlink HS carriers must be in the same frequency band. In the R9 phase, the UE can support two downlinks of the dual carrier. The carriers are separately configured in two different frequency bands (DB-DC-HSDPA); now the downlink four carriers are introduced, although this can greatly improve the downlink transmission rate, but currently supports UEs that configure downlink multi-carriers in two frequency bands. The network side cannot accurately know the number of downlink carriers supported by the UE in the two supported frequency bands, so that the network resources cannot be utilized accurately and reasonably according to the UE capability.
例如, 有的 UE支持多载波, 且支持配置最大下行载波数为 4、 支持频 段 I和频段 VIII上同时配置下行载波,且此时在频段 I支持同时配置最大下 行载波数为 4, 在频段 VIII支持配置最大下行载波数为 2。 在实际应用中, 由于网络侧不清楚 UE在这种频段组合时在频段 I和频段 VIII各自支持配置 下行载波个数的能力,从而在网络资源满足的情况下给 UE同时配置 4个下 行载波的时候, 无法确定在频段 I配置下行载波的个数、 频段 VIII配置下 行载波的个数,如果此时给此 UE在频段 I配置 1个载波、在频段 VIII配置 3个载波, 虽然在多载波能力上充分利用了 UE支持 4载波的能力, 但不符 合 UE在频段 VIII支持配置最大下行载波数为 2的条件, 从而会导致配置 失败。 另外, 如果给此 UE在频段 I配置 1个载波、在 VIII频段配置 1个载 波, 此时的配置符合 UE 的支持能力, 但^显然没有充分利用网络资源和 UE的能力, 使得 UE的下行速率无法达到其支持的最高速率, 从而无法充 分合理地利用网络资源。 发明内容 For example, some UEs support multiple carriers, and support the configuration of the maximum number of downlink carriers is 4, and the downlink carriers are simultaneously configured on the support frequency band I and the frequency band VIII, and at this time, the maximum downlink carrier number is 4, and the frequency band VIII is supported in the frequency band I. The maximum number of downlink carriers supported is 2. In practical applications, the network side does not know the ability of the UE to support the number of downlink carriers in the frequency band I and the frequency band VIII when the frequency band is combined in the frequency band, so that the UE can simultaneously configure four downlink carriers when the network resources are satisfied. At that time, it is impossible to determine the number of downlink carriers in the frequency band I and the number of downlink carriers in the frequency band VIII. If the UE is configured with one carrier in the frequency band I and three carriers in the frequency band VIII, although in the multi-carrier capability The UE fully utilizes the capability of supporting 4 carriers, but does not meet the condition that the UE supports the maximum downlink carrier number of 2 in the frequency band VIII, which may result in configuration failure. In addition, if the UE is configured with one carrier in the frequency band I and one carrier in the VIII frequency band, the configuration at this time conforms to the support capability of the UE, but ^ obviously does not fully utilize the network resources and The capability of the UE makes the downlink rate of the UE unable to reach the highest rate supported by the UE, so that the network resources cannot be fully and reasonably utilized.
